Config hot-reload in Fennelgate: the watcher process picks up changes to runtime.toml within five seconds, no restart needed. Reviewers should check that new config keys have a reload handler registered; keys without one silently require a restart, which has bitten us twice. Validation failures roll back to the last good snapshot and emit a warning. The full list of reloadable keys and handler conventions lives on the internal page below.

wiki page, kahog-hahig: https://vault.zemvargrid.internal/display/deploy/repo/settings/merge_requests/job/settings/6f3b933774dbc5320a4daa18

Vendoring third-party fonts (Bramblekit UI): copy licensed font files into assets/vendor/fonts, record the license and version in the manifest, and regenerate the subset bundle with the build script. Never hotlink external font CDNs from production. Legal review is required for any new typeface. The step-by-step checklist and license log live on this page.

runbook for fahag-kaguf: https://confluence.tolvaqsys.internal/display/pages/display/browse

Action item from the Pellgrove import outage: the CSV wizard's parser accepted unbounded row widths, which let a single malformed export exhaust worker memory during the Thursday batch run. The fix introduces hard ceilings on row size, column count, and per-file parse time, enforced before any allocation occurs. Reviewer: please confirm each limit rejects input with a typed error rather than a generic exception, and that the audit log records which ceiling tripped. The proposed constants are as follows.

tuning table, kawep-tawif:
CAPS = {
    "olidor": 80,
    "belion": 7,
    "quenys": 225,
    "druox": 839,
    "fraath": 482,
}